At least 12 people were killed and 52 injured in a series of mass shootings in the United States over the weekend on Halloween, CNN reported.



CNN reported that these results were obtained as a result of collecting local news, police announcements, etc.



Classification of shootings in which four or more people were killed or wounded as massacres would result in at least 11 cases across the United States on weekends alone.



In Illinois, two people were killed and more than a dozen were injured in a shooting at a party held at a family home on Halloween.



In Sacramento, California, two people were killed and five others were injured in a shooting at a party on Saturday 30th of last month.



According to the Gun Violence Archive, there have been 599 mass shootings in the United States this year.
